The U.S. Navy’s Fleet Readiness Center is seeking a qualified small business to perform on-site evaluation and potential repair of two G-M Enterprises HVF301XB vacuum furnaces, serials #1-2681-B and #1-2681-C, located at Fleet Readiness Center East in Marine Corps Air Station Cherry Point, North Carolina. The procurement is issued as a Request for Quote under solicitation number N68520-26-SIMACQ-JC00000-0212, with a total small business set-aside under NAICS code 811310. The contract is structured in two primary line items: CLIN 0001 for a firm-fixed-price evaluation of both furnaces, including travel, and CLIN 0002 as an option for repair services, which will remain unpriced at submission with offerors required to indicate “TBD” or “TBD Pending Evaluation.” The Government will determine the final price for repairs after the evaluation is complete, applying a not-to-exceed amount that may be adjusted based on the actual repair costs. The evaluation must be completed within 60 business days of award, followed by submission of comprehensive repair reports and firm-fixed-price quotes within 30 business days thereafter. If the repair option is exercised, all repairs must be completed within 180 days. The contractor must have a minimum of five years of hands-on experience repairing high-vacuum furnaces, possess all necessary tools and equipment, comply with installation security and safety protocols, and adhere to Joint Travel Regulations for per diem and lodging. No subcontracting is permitted without prior written government approval. All proposals must be submitted electronically to Jeffrey T. Smith by 3:00 PM Eastern Daylight Time on June 26, 2026, and offerors must maintain an active SAM registration. The award will be made on a best-value trade-off basis, with technical capability, past performance, and price considered equally. The contractor must comply with stringent cybersecurity requirements, including maintaining CMMC Level 1 or higher status, affirming compliance annually in the Supplier Performance Risk System, and flowing down CMMC requirements to any subcontractors. All data, reports, and quotes generated under this contract become U.S. Government property, and proprietary information must be clearly marked. ** UPDATE TO RESPONSE TIME and QUESTION/ANSWER**
QUESTION: Clarification regarding Option CLIN 0002 (Repair Services). Because the scope and extend of repairs cannot be accurately determined until the evaluation is completed, would the Government accept one of the following approaches for CLIN 0002 a the time of quotation submission:
1. Leave CLIN 0002 unpriced;
2. Enter "TBD Pending Evaluation"; or
3. Provide another format preferred by the Government.
ANSWER: Offerors should enter TBD or TBD Pending Evaluation for CLIN 0002. The Government will price CLIN 0002 at the time of award with a Not To Exceed (NTE) amount, but the actual value will be adjusted to reflect the repair price after evaluation.

The Commander, Fleet Readiness Center (COMFRC) Procurement Group (PG), in support of the Fleet Readiness Center East (FRCE) Marine Corps Air Station (MCAS) Cherry Point, North Carolina, intends to procure the on-site evaluation and repair of the GM ENTERPRISES FURNACE HVF301XB Ser # 1-2681-B and Ser#1-2681-C located in Building 4225 of FRCE.
